    Apply Conditional Formatting to Custom Range if Cell Value Outside Range is ____

    I am working on an Excel dashboard that pulls in client information via lookups from another tab. This dashboard grades clients on 2 different programs. All clients belong to program #1 but not all clients belong to program #2. I am trying to see if I can "hide" program #2 info from clients only on program #1 through custom formatting...more specifically, if the value in attached spreadsheet cell B2 is less than 10, the custom range G2:H7 should be formatted with white text to become "invisible" (final product will be emailed PDFs). Can this be done? I'm not finding how to change values in a custom range like this...can someone please example in the workbook?

    I should add I would prefer not to set up a macro for this. Multiple people on our team will be using this file and most (me included) have little macro experience.

    Re: Apply Conditional Formatting to Custom Range if Cell Value Outside Range is ____

    select G2:H7. go to Home tab -> Conditional Formatting -> New Rule -> Use a formula to determine which cells to format -> Format values where this formula is true:
    =$B$2<10

    press Format. go to Font tab and change color to white
